Position Overview
Client is seeking a Quality Engineer to support manufacturing operations and supplier quality activities in a fast-paced environment. This role partners closely with Operations, Engineering, Regulatory, Compliance, and Suppliers to ensure product and process quality while driving investigations, corrective actions, and continuous improvement initiatives.
Key Responsibilities Quality & Manufacturing Support- Lead investigations of nonconformances (NCs), CAPAs, and quality issues.
- Perform root cause analysis and drive corrective actions to closure.
- Support complaint investigations, product field actions, and MRB activities.
- Partner with Operations to resolve manufacturing issues, including line-down situations.
- Monitor quality metrics and identify opportunities for improvement.
- Collaborate with suppliers on quality issues and corrective actions.
- Manage Supplier Corrective Action Requests (SCARs) and Supplier Initiated Change Requests (SICRs).
- Support supplier changes, manufacturing transfers, and PPAP activities.
- Support process, equipment, and validation activities.
- Review validation protocols, reports, change orders, and quality documentation.
- Participate in procedure development and continuous improvement efforts.
- Strong root cause analysis and problem-solving skills.
- Experience managing quality investigations and corrective actions.
- Ability to lead cross-functional discussions and influence stakeholders.
- Strong communication skills and ability to manage multiple priorities.
- Comfortable working in a fast-paced manufacturing environment.
-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Science, or a related field.
- Experience in manufacturing, quality engineering, or regulated industries.
- Medical device experience preferred.
- Knowledge of PPAP, DFMEA/PFMEA, Control Plans, and validation activities.
